Abstract
The utility model discloses a vagina probe fixing device for pelvic floor is recovered, include for the clamping element of centre gripping vagina probe and be used for supporting clamping element's bearing base, the vertical one side of being fixed in the up end of bearing base of clamping element, and the middle part of clamping element's up end set up downwards so that the lead wire of vagina probe pass cross the wire casing. The effect: pass the wire casing with the lead wire of vagina probe to make corresponding vagina probe insert women's vagina, can utilize the utility model discloses a clamping element holds up the support with the end of corresponding vagina probe for support corresponding vagina probe and press in women's vagina, can avoid corresponding vagina probe exist because of vibrations or women's vagina lax etc. Former therefore from women's vagina roll -off, and then, can avoid making the treatment to break off influence treatment because of vagina probe roll -off, and still can avoid hindering other muscle tissue outside women's vagina because of vagina probe roll -off electricity, and then, the utility model discloses the practicality is strong, excellent in use effect.

1. the transvaginal probe fixing device for rehabilitation at the bottom of basin, it is characterised in that: it includes one in order to clamp the clamping components and of transvaginal probe in order to support the load-bearing bases of fixing described clamping components;
Wherein, described load-bearing bases is strip structure, described clamping components is vertically fixed on the side of the upper surface of the described load-bearing bases of strip structure, and the middle part of the upper surface of described clamping components offer downwards one so that transvaginal probe lead-in wire through crossed beam trunking;
Described clamping components height adjustable in a vertical direction;
Described clamping components includes lifting column, the fixing post of hollow structure and fastening bolt;
Wherein, the middle part of the upper surface of described lifting column offers downwards described crossed beam trunking, in the mobilizable described fixing post being sheathed on hollow structure in the lower end of described lifting column, the lower end of the described fixing post of hollow structure is fixing with the side of the upper surface of described load-bearing bases to be connected, described fastening bolt is fixedly arranged on outside the upper end of described fixing post of hollow structure, and abuts against with the outer wall of described lifting column;
When unscrewing described fastening bolt, the height adjustable of described lifting column, so that the height adjustable of described clamping components.
